By 1989 the comic book character and super villain in the Batman Universe would finally get a big screen performance by Jack Nicholson. The performance would define the iconic comic book villain, and despite critical acclaim going to Mark Hamill's voice work on the animated series, nobody would take the task of challenging Nicholson. Then art House filmmaker Christopher Nolan would envision the universe and attach Heath Ledger to tackle the role, and the world would change as his philosophy didn't just motivate anarchy it inspired it in real life.
